dopamine Activates both alpha (high conc) and beta (low conc); works on D1 and D2; D2 block NE; stimulates b1in heart; dilates renal % splanchnic arterioles --> blood flow to kidney & other viscera
dopamine drug of choice for Shock!!
1)raises BP via b1 receptor
2)increase total peripheral resistance
3)enhance perfusion to the heart
4) increases glomerular filtration& increase Na+ diuresis
alpha 1 adrenergic agonist drug: midodrine, phenylephrine, ephedrine
alpha 1 adrenergic agonist uses: nasal decongestant, local anesthetic, local hemostasis, mydritic ,glaucoma, vasopressor, appetites suppressant
alpha 2 adrenergic agonist drug: Clonidine, alpha methyldopa, guafacine, oxymethazoline
alpha 2 adrenergic agonist uses: essential hypertension, oxymetazoline locally in the eye or nose
beta 1 selective adrenergic agonist drugs: dobutamine, isoproterenol
beta 1 selective adrenergic agonist uses: cardiogenic shock, acute heart failure
beta 2 selective adrenergic agonist drug: albuterol, terbutaline
beta 2 selective adrenergic agonist uses: bronchial dilators, uterine relaxant (ritodrine)
